FOREIGN TOURISTS SPEND $115 A DAY IN ARMENIA

September 18, 2013 – 13:20 AMT

PanARMENIAN.Net – Armenia posted a tourist inflow of 321 279 people
in January-June 2012, up 14,3% from 2012 results. In the reporting
period 343 263 left the country to travel, up 13,6% from 2012 results.

According to data provided by the hotels, the majority of tourists are
arriving from CIS, most of the from Russia (23,7%); European tourists
are second in the list, with 8,7%; 6,6%; 6,3% arriving from France,
Germany and Italy respectively. 11.8%; 6%; 3%; 1,1%; 0,7% of tourists
were travelling from the U.S., Iran, Georgia, Canada and Turkey.

Tourists who visited Armenia over the reposting period were spending
$115 a day if using the tourist agency’s services and twice as less
if traveling on their own.
